CAGR Value
The global Prefabricated Building Systems market was valued at USD 207.39 Million in 2024 and is projected to reach USD 340.92 Million by 2032, growing at a 6.41% CAGR of during the forecast period of 2025 to 2032.

**Segments**
- Based on type, the prefabricated building systems market can be segmented into modular, panelized, and manufactured homes. Modular buildings are expected to witness significant growth due to their flexibility in design, quick construction time, and cost-effectiveness. Panelized buildings offer ease of assembly and can be customized according to specific requirements. Manufactured homes are gaining popularity for their affordability and energy efficiency features.
- On the basis of application, the market is categorized into residential, commercial, and industrial sectors. The residential segment is anticipated to dominate the market as prefabricated buildings offer quick construction and reduced labor costs for housing projects. The commercial sector is adopting prefabricated building systems for office spaces, retail outlets, and healthcare facilities due to the speed of construction and sustainability benefits. The industrial segment is witnessing growth with the use of prefabricated structures for warehouses, factories, and storage facilities.
- By region, the prefabricated building systems market is segmented into North America, Europe, Asia Pacific, Latin America, and Middle East & Africa. Asia Pacific is expected to lead the market growth owing to rapid urbanization, population growth, and government initiatives promoting sustainable construction practices. Europe and North America are also significant markets for prefabricated building systems due to the increasing demand for affordable housing and infrastructure development projects.

Prefabricated building systems have revolutionized the construction industry by offering efficient, cost-effective, and sustainable solutions for various sectors. One emerging trend in the market is the increasing focus on eco-friendly construction practices, driving the demand for modular and panelized buildings that significantly reduce waste and energy consumption during the construction process. As sustainability becomes a key priority for governments and organizations worldwide, prefabricated building systems are poised to witness further growth and adoption across different regions.
Moreover, technological advancements such as Building Information Modeling (BIM) and prefabrication automation are transforming the way prefabricated buildings are designed, manufactured, and assembled. BIM enables accurate visualization and simulation of building components, leading to optimized construction processes and improved project outcomes. Automation in prefabrication enhances efficiency, precision, and safety, thereby accelerating project timelines and reducing labor costs in the long run.
Another crucial aspect shaping the prefabricated building systems market is the rising demand for disaster-resistant and adaptable structures. With the increasing occurrence of natural disasters and climate change effects, there is a growing need for buildings that can withstand extreme weather conditions and be easily reconfigured or relocated as per changing requirements. Prefabricated buildings offer the flexibility and durability required for such scenarios, making them an attractive option for disaster-prone regions and emergency response initiatives.
Furthermore, the integration of smart technologies and sustainable materials in prefabricated building systems is driving innovation and differentiation among market players. From IoT-enabled building components to energy-efficient designs and green building certifications, manufacturers are focusing on delivering cutting-edge solutions that align with environmental standards and enhance occupant comfort and well-being. These advancements not only add value to prefabricated buildings but also position them as a preferred choice for modern construction projects seeking sustainability and resilience.
In conclusion, the prefabricated building systems market is witnessing dynamic growth driven by a combination of factors such as technological advancements, sustainability trends, and changing market demands. As the construction industry continues to evolve, prefabricated buildings are set to play a pivotal role in shaping the future of urban development, infrastructure projects, and sustainable construction practices globally.
